This lab study assessed the impact of transparency on the effectiveness and mechanisms of personalized digital “just-in-time” (JIT) nudges for promoting healthier food choices online.<br><br> Research Questions: <ol> <li>Does transparency moderate effects of personalized (i.e., user-matched) digital JIT nudges on healthier food choice (i.e., nudge effectiveness and proportion of healthier food purchases)? <li>To what extent does perceived acceptability, experienced autonomy, and psychological reactance differ between transparent versus non-transparent forms of personalized (i.e., user-matched) and non-personalized (i.e., mismatched) digital JIT nudges? </ol> The study had a fully between-subjects design with Nudge Personalization (Non-personalized versus Personalized) and Nudge Transparency (Non-transparent versus Transparent) as experimental factors. In total, there were 4 treatment arms (P-T-; P+T-; P-T+; P+T+). Participants completed an online grocery shopping task on a mock smartphone retail application (the MAND app), and answered a series of questionnaires (Qualtrics)
